The Correct anser is C To better organize and represent different opinions in the country

Explanation:

A political party is a group of people who share the same politic ideas and intend to contest the elections by creating proposals, programmes and, projects in agreement with those core ideas of the party. Even though  all parties have common characteristics each of them differs on their ideological core and thus, they represent different opinions in the country. In this way, having different political parties guarantees the different opinions from the people in a country are represented in an organized way.

How did the Vietnamese landscape make troop movements difficult
makkiz [27]

Located in South East Asia and approximately 10,000 miles away from the Continental United States the Vietnam climate and geographical plains made it hard to travel and transport supplies.
Much of Vietnam, especially the mountains is covered by dense jungle (The Embassy of the Socialist Republic of Vietnam in the United Kingdom) Has 2 major rivers used largely for transportation.
Southern Vietnam was bordered by Laos and Cambodia and Was divided by the US military into FOUR sections making communication and back up difficult. also, the United States at the time were not trained widely for jungle battle, and were extremely vulnerable for surprise attacks.

Why were the pyramids of the maya aztec and inca built ? what happened at each of the temples
Pavel [41]

Many ancient temples, including the Maya, Aztec, and Inca civilizations build the temples primarily for religious purposes. They prayed in these temples, would do sacrifices, and would bury their kings within the temples. As people started to convert to Christianity, many of these temples became abandoned.
